自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(34)
  • 收藏
  • 关注

原创 javascript制作简易计算器

var flag = true;function getNum(num){if(!flag){document.getElementById('res').value = '';flag = true;}document.getElementById('res').value += num;}function getRes(){var num = documen

2013-03-04 20:26:20 710

原创 javascript复选框

function checkAll(){for(i=o;idocument.getElementByTagName("td")[i].checked=true;}}function checkNo(){for(i=1;idocument.getElementById("chec"+i).checked=false;}}function fanCheck(){

2013-03-04 20:23:41 316

原创 自动滚动相册小程序

*{margin:0;padding:0;border:0}#main{width:450px;height:400px;background-color:green;margin:auto}#head{height:350px;background-color:blue}#head img{width:440px;height:340px;padding-left:5px;paddi

2013-03-04 20:20:17 385

原创 Javascript总结

1.编译型语言和解释型语言 编译型语言是先将我们编写的代码,转换成计算机能够读懂的字节码,然后将这些字节码保存起来,生成一个可执行文件,当下次需要的时候直接执行这个可执行的文件就可以。解释型语言是先将我们编写的代码。转换成计算机能够读懂的字节码,然后并不是保存起来生成可执行文件,而是直接执行。2.javascript的变量作用域全局变量和局部变量全局变量:javascript可

2013-02-28 19:15:58 237

原创 CMS

二次开发:一、什么是二次开发?比如以前学习的ecshop开发小型购物网站。利用已有的开源项目,进行相关设置于更改,形成自己想得到网站的前后台。二、CMS(content manage system)内容管理系统1、概念:内容:文字、图片、文件、音乐、影视。。。2、优点:快速、简便、开源(开放源代码)3、目前比较流行的CMSdedeCMS(织梦CMS):开发中

2012-11-28 17:30:30 271

原创 mysql安装步骤

下面的是MySQL安装的图解,用的可执行文件安装的,详细说明了一下!打开下载的mysql安装文件mysql-5.0.27-win32.zip,双击解压缩,运行“setup.exe”,出现如下界面mysql安装图文教程1mysql安装向导启动,按“Next”继续mysql图文安装教程2选择安装类型,有“Typical(默认)”、“Complete(完全

2012-11-24 20:25:48 255

原创 Mysql基本命令

进入:mysql -u root -p/mysql -h localhost -u root -p databaseName; 列出数据库:show databases; 选择数据库:use databaseName; 列出表格:show tables; 显示表格列的属性:show columns from tableName; 建立数据库:source fileName.tx

2012-11-24 20:20:39 242

转载 跳槽人员请注意

许多跳槽者参加应聘面试时,都会被招聘者问及离开原来职位的原因。若是由于上班路途太远、专业不对口、随迁搬家等人人都可以理解的因素,说起来无顾忌,如果是以下四种因素,就要慎之又慎了,弄不好,就会失去了应聘机会。  1、收入低没劲干  这样的跳槽理由会使招聘者误认为你很计较个人得失,对工作没有吃苦精神,把个人利益看得重于理想抱负。在用人者的眼里,这样的人最多只能临时聘用,不可委以重任,更

2012-11-24 20:17:14 267

转载 加快网站文件下载速度

关于网站中的文件下载提速,关键的核心技术在于Apache的module mod_xsendfile这个功能模块的使用。废话不多说,原帖如下,供大家参考学习。       一般来说, 我们可以通过直接让URL指向一个位于Document Root下面的文件, 来引导用户下载文件.  但是, 这样做, 就没办法做一些统计, 权限检查, 等等的工作. 于是, 很多时候, 我们采用让PHP

2012-11-24 20:14:47 932

原创 利用Ajax技术解析XML文档

XML文档张三1ajax.jsfunction initXHR(){return window.XMLHttpRequest?new XMLHttpRequest():new ActiveXObject("Microsoft.XMLHTTP");}function testXHR(serverUrl,Parms,callBack){v

2012-11-24 19:37:51 268

原创 图片上传简单案例

先创建一个表单:点击浏览按钮添加要上传的文件(*请上传大小不能大于2M的静态图片)在php文件中首先判断上传图片的类型,再判断上传图片的大小。define('MAX_SIZE',2000000);$arr_filetype = array('image/jpeg','image/pjpeg','image/png');if($_FILES

2012-11-24 19:30:47 262

原创 简易验证码

$im = imagecreatetruecolor(80,23);//创建画布$bgcolor = imagecolorallocate($im,220,230,230);//调制背景色$bordercolor = imagecolorallocate($im,0,0,255);//调制边框的颜色$tcolor = imagecolorallocate($im,255,0,0);

2012-11-24 19:26:31 294

原创 Mysql基本语法

数值类型列类型需要的存储量TINYINT1 字节SMALLINT2 个字节MEDIUMINT3 个字节INT4 个字节INTEGER4 个字节BIGINT8 个字节

2012-11-24 09:36:00 275

原创 PHP语法

◆数据类型  PHP只有整数、浮点数(或称实数、双精度数)和字符串三种基本数据类型。字符串可用单引号和双引号,但有不同的含义:只有双引号内可以使用变量。◆变量  变量的前面要加"$",使用变量不需要事先说明(或定义)变量的类型,不同类型的数据可对同一变量赋值。但若要使用全局变量须用 global说明(或将其加入 $GLOBALS[]数组)。使用静态变量要用 static

2012-11-24 09:34:36 242

原创 Ajax代码

function initXHR(){ return window.XMLHttpRequest?new XMLHttpRequest():new ActiveXObject("Microsoft.XMLHTTP"); }function testXHR(serverUrl,Parms,callBack){ var xhr = initXHR();//初始化XHR var ur

2012-11-24 08:55:29 225

原创 Windows8 安装步骤

Windows8 Consumer Preview ISO文件现在可以在微软网站:http://windows.microsoft.com/en-US/windows-8/download上下载到。现在支持的语言如图1所示,即:l  英文l  中文简体l  法文l  德文l  日文图1 用户可以根据自身的需要下载各自的语言

2012-11-22 00:34:14 450

原创 Javascript制作简易贪食蛇

#container {  width: 800px;  margin:auto;  margin-top: 60px;}#map {    position: absolute;    width: 800px;    height: 400px;    background-color: #ccc;    overflow: hidden;

2012-11-20 20:54:27 444

原创 smarty模板技术

一.smarty的优点,作用。实现了前台页面和后台逻辑的分离。在比较大的项目中,将php程序员和美工设计人员分离。二.smarty相关知识点:1.如何使用smarty模板,使用模板的步骤安装smarty(将smarty安装包中的libs文件夹拷贝到服务器目录下即可)引入smarty.class.php,创建smarty对象。(初始化)更改相关的配置(模板、模板的编译文件、配

2012-11-19 19:26:53 300

原创 javascript的一些知识

1,解释型   vs  编译型解释型,php  javascript 解释型,就是先翻译成计算机能够认识的二进制语言,解释一行代码就执行,编译型 语言:先把代码翻译成计算机能够认识的语言之后,要生成一个二进制文件,exe,以后等再去执行代码的时候就。。。 基本数据类型:1, 基本数据类型是值传递2, 引用数据类型是引用传递 Undefined,首先他就是一个值,声明

2012-11-18 16:44:59 224

原创 Smarty缓存技术单页面多缓存步骤

步骤1:开启缓存($smarty->caching=true|$smarty->caching=2设置lifetime)步骤2:设置缓存目录($smarty->cache_dir='')步骤3:设置缓存文件的生存时间($smarty->cache_lifetime)步骤4:利用display()或fetch()生成缓存文件

2012-11-18 16:43:09 286

原创 利用Smarty模板技术的一个小案例

stu.phpinclude("connect.php");//引进数据库连接文件include("../libs/Smarty.class.php");//引入Smarty源文件$smarty = new Smarty();$smarty->caching = 1;$smarty->InitSmarty("../demo/templates","../demo/t

2012-11-15 22:04:15 351

原创 仿百度词条搜索功能代码

baidu.html无标题文档function initBaidu(){document.getElementById("div").style.border="none";}function testAjax(str){testXHR('baidu.php',"c="+encodeURI(str),m_xhr);}functio

2012-11-14 17:02:33 1068

原创 Smarty变量调节器2

1.indent(缩进):在每行缩进字符串,默认是4个字符。第一个参数可选,你可以指定缩进字符数。第二个可选参数,你可以指定缩进用什么字符代替。特别提示:使用缩进时如果是在HTML中,则需要使用& n b s p;(空格)来代替缩进,否则没有效果。index.php:$smarty = new Smarty;$smarty->assign('ar

2012-11-14 16:57:01 327

原创 关于Smarty缓存技术

缓存被用来保存一个文档的输出从而加速display()或fetch()函数的执行。如果一个函数被加进缓存,那么实际输出的内容将被缓存来代替。缓存可让事物非常快速的执行,特别是带有长计算时间的模板。一旦display()或fetch()用缓存输出,那么一个缓存文档就非常容易用几个模板文档或是配置文档等来组成。一旦模板是动态的,那些文档你加了缓存缓存时间多长都是很重要的。举个例子,比如你站点的首页

2012-11-14 16:41:18 261

原创 关于javascript 一些知识

解释型和编译型解释型,php javascript 解释型,就是先翻译成计算机能够认识的二进制语言,解释一行代码就行。编译型 语言: 先把代码翻译成计算机能够认识的语言之后,要生成一个二进制文件,exe,以后等再去执行代码的时候就可以运行exe。基本数据类型:1.基本数据类型是值传递2.引用数据类型是引用传递undefined,首先就是一个值,声明了一个变量,但是没有初始化

2012-11-13 20:47:04 246

原创 利用Smarty模板技术设计一定范围内奇偶数的输出

num.htmlforeach与section的应用 function submit_even(){     document.getElementById('num_scope').action="num.php?num=even";     document.getElementById('num_scope').submit();

2012-11-12 19:01:56 368

原创 Smarty变量调节器(1)

1.capitalize(首字母大写):将变量里的所有单词首字大写。index.php:$smarty = new Smarty;$smarty->assign('articleTitle','Police begin campain to rundown jaywalkers.');$smarty->display('index.tpl');index.tpl

2012-11-12 15:25:28 582

转载 php现状及未来发展趋势:

php现状及未来发展趋势:           1.全球5000万互联网网站中,有60%以上使用着PHP技术;       2. 2010年PHP从业人数将增加42%,远超JAVA的13%和.NET的24%;       3. PHP是全球五大最受欢迎的编程语言之一,并且是唯一入选的脚本语言;       4. 国内80%以上的动态网站使用PHP开发;       5. Ale

2012-11-11 16:58:07 1461

原创 无聊、乱写

没上课,什么也没学,睡觉睡到11点,下了一天的雨。保定的天气还真是冷啊,我家(沧州)比这好多了,也比这暖和多了,也没下雪,也没下雨,所以我想家了,想吃茴香肉的饺子了。

2012-11-11 16:52:33 397

原创 今日小记

今天是复习的smarty保留变量,还有就是做了一个小项目,利用smarty模板技术做的一个选择奇偶数的小程序,主要的还是利用config_load加载配置文件,利用foreach、section遍历输出,还有if选择结构等等。

2012-11-09 23:37:17 377 1

原创 Smarty保留变量

今天学习的知识是smarty的配置文件以及配置文件的加载。配置文件的形式是以*.conf的形式的。模版加载配置文件需要通过{config_load file=文件名 section(可选)}来实现。配置文件有利于设计者管理文件中的模版全局变量。通过改变配置文件中的变量来实现模版的改变。conf_load主要有四个参数:(1)file:表示带包含的配置文件的名称,类型为字符串型,(2)section

2012-11-09 23:36:34 299

原创 Smarty

今天学习的是smarty模板技术,利用foreach和section来遍历数组。foreach的语法是:{foreach from=$custid item=curr_id}id: {$curr_id}{/foreach}section的语法是:{section name=customer loop=$custid}id: {$custid[customer]}{/

2012-11-09 23:35:50 177

原创 小记

今天继续以前的购物网站的项目,主要是通过session、cookie来传递参数,从而达到在同一页面而显示不同内容的目的。今天了解到session是保存在服务器端的。通过php.ini文件中的session.save_path,来保存session的;还有就是在实际开发中要懂得业务逻辑和显示相分离,业务逻辑就是PHP代码,显示则是html代码。所以以后

2012-11-09 23:35:14 217

原创 仿百度词条的功能

关于百度词条的搜索,我认为不是很复杂,首相用HTML制作表单来模仿百度的主页,这个应该谁都会吧。然后就是建好数据库,利用ajax将数据库与前台页面连接起来,在其中利用js的知识来建立ajax使页面实现与服务器的异步交流,用户这边发送请求,服务器那边则在数据库中找到用户所需要的数据,及时返回给用户,实现网页与服务器的交流。

2012-11-09 23:33:37 802

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除